Output 10a66323924ce72c95fc870fb97ac6af40155b28dcc2c6b7894c3bfd1c530f30:103

value
77119
script pubkey
OP_0 OP_PUSHBYTES_20 3d5679a09817399cf363c0b4219cd5250ba7d109
address
bc1q84t8ngyczuueeumrcz6zr8x4y59605gfvh9w3y
transaction
10a66323924ce72c95fc870fb97ac6af40155b28dcc2c6b7894c3bfd1c530f30
spent
true